If the rings were left ungrouted, would they be sharp? Is there a way to make sure they're not?
@JulieWeilbacher
@JulieWeilbacher 2 жыл бұрын
Hi Jennifer! You have a few options. You'll see in the video a few times that I turned the ring upside down on my work table and pushed it into the table. This helped to level out the materials -- providing the materials are shorter than the shaft of the substrate. Another option would be to grind down the tesserae on a lapidary grinder. Rather expensive. But yes, don't feel that you have to grout the rings. You have options! Keep creating and I'm glad you're here!🔥
